Know Your Audience

Before you start writing, it’s essential to know who your target audience is. Understanding their interests, preferences, and pain points will help you tailor your content to their needs. Conduct thorough research and create buyer personas to have a clear understanding of your ideal reader. This will not only help you create more relevant content but also foster a deeper connection with your audience.

Choose a Captivating Title

The title of your blog post is the first thing that readers will see, and it can make or break their decision to click and read further. A catchy and attention-grabbing title will entice readers to click and read your post. Use power words, numbers, and create a sense of urgency to make your title stand out. Avoid clickbait titles that overpromise and under-deliver, as they can damage your credibility as a blogger.

Make Your Content Scannable

In today’s fast-paced world, most people tend to scan through content rather than reading it word for word. To keep your readers engaged, make your content scannable by using subheadings, bullet points, and visuals. This will make it easier for readers to digest your content and also help them find the information they are looking for quickly.

Use High-Quality Images and Videos

Visuals play a crucial role in making your blog content more engaging and appealing. Use high-quality images and videos to complement your written content and break up long blocks of text. This will not only make your blog visually appealing but also help to convey your message more effectively. Make sure to use relevant and copyright-free images and videos to avoid any legal issues.

Include a Call-to-Action

A call-to-action (CTA) is a statement that encourages readers to take a specific action, such as subscribing to your blog, leaving a comment, or purchasing a product. Including a CTA at the end of your blog post will help guide your readers towards the next step and increase engagement. Make sure to create CTAs that are clear, concise, and relevant to your blog content.

Proofread and Edit

Nothing turns off readers more than grammatical errors and typos in a blog post. Before publishing your content, make sure to proofread and edit it thoroughly. You can also use tools like Grammarly or Hemingway to help you catch any errors. A well-written and error-free post will not only make you look more professional but also improve the overall readability of your content.

Engage with Your Audience

Lastly, don’t forget to engage with your readers by responding to comments and encouraging discussions. This will not only show that you value their opinions but also help to build a community around your blog. Engaging with your audience will also give you valuable insights into their interests and preferences, which you can use to create even better content in the future.
